Roof weatherproofing services involve applying protective coatings or sealants to a roof’s surface to prevent water intrusion and damage caused by moisture. These treatments are designed to create a barrier that resists leaks, reduces the effects of aging, and enhances the overall durability of the roof. Weatherproofing can include the use of specialized membranes, sealants, or coatings that are compatible with different roofing materials, ensuring that the roof remains resilient against the elements over time. The process often involves inspecting the roof for vulnerabilities, cleaning the surface, and then applying the chosen weatherproofing products to achieve optimal protection.

One of the primary issues weatherproofing services address is the prevention of water leaks, which can lead to structural damage, mold growth, and interior deterioration. By sealing cracks, seams, and vulnerable areas, weatherproofing helps mitigate the risk of water infiltration during heavy rain, snow, or ice formation. Additionally, it can protect against the effects of UV radiation, temperature fluctuations, and wind-driven debris that can weaken roofing materials. Regular weatherproofing treatments can extend the lifespan of a roof and reduce the need for costly repairs caused by weather-related damage.

Material and Labor Costs - The cost for roof weatherproofing services typically ranges from $1,000 to $4,000, depending on the size and complexity of the roof. For example, a standard residential roof may cost around $2,500. Prices vary based on materials used and local contractor rates.

Type of Weatherproofing - Different weatherproofing methods, such as sealants, coatings, or membrane applications, influence costs. Sealant applications might start at $800, while comprehensive membrane systems can exceed $5,000. The choice depends on the roof’s condition and desired durability.

Roof Size and Accessibility - Larger or hard-to-access roofs generally incur higher costs, often adding $500 to $1,500 to the overall price. A small, flat roof might cost around $1,200, whereas a large, multi-story roof could reach $4,500 or more. Local pros assess these factors during estimates.

Additional Services and Preparations - Preparatory work such as repairs or cleaning can increase costs by $300 to $1,000. Some projects may also include insulation or ventilation upgrades, which can add to the total price based on specific needs and conditions. Costs vary by project scope and local contractor rates.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Roof Sealant Applications - Professionals apply sealants to roof surfaces to create a barrier against water infiltration and weather damage, helping to extend the roof's lifespan.

Leak Repair Services - Local contractors identify and fix leaks in roofing systems to prevent water intrusion and protect the interior of buildings from weather-related issues.

Flashing Installation and Repair - Experts install or repair flashing around roof penetrations and edges to ensure a weather-tight seal and prevent water penetration.

Roof Coating Services - Service providers apply protective coatings to enhance roof durability and resistance to moisture, UV rays, and other environmental factors.

Gutter and Drainage Solutions - Professionals install or maintain gutter systems to direct water away from roofs and foundations, reducing weather-related damage risks.

Storm Damage Restoration - Local pros assess and repair roofs affected by severe weather, restoring weatherproofing and preventing further damage.

What is roof weatherproofing? Roof weatherproofing involves applying protective materials or coatings to a roof to prevent water intrusion and damage caused by weather conditions.

How can weatherproofing extend my roof’s lifespan? Proper weatherproofing helps shield the roof from elements like rain, snow, and wind, reducing wear and tear over time.

What types of weatherproofing services are available? Services may include sealing, coating, membrane application, and installation of protective barriers by local service providers.

Is roof weatherproofing suitable for all types of roofs? Weatherproofing options can be tailored to various roofing materials, but it’s best to consult with local pros to determine suitability.

How often should roof weatherproofing be maintained or reapplied? Maintenance frequency depends on the materials and local weather conditions; a professional assessment can provide specific recommendations.
